The Rise of Diana Taurasi
Early Life and Education
Diana Taurasi was born on June 11, 1982, in Glendale, California, to Italian immigrants. She showed an early affinity for sports, excelling in basketball during her high school years at Don Antonio Lugo High School. Taurasi's talent did not go unnoticed; she was a McDonald's All-American and was recruited by the University of Connecticut (UConn), where she would go on to become a legend.
College Career
At UConn, Taurasi's impact was immediate. She led the Huskies to three consecutive NCAA championships from 2002 to 2004. Her college career was marked by numerous accolades, including:
- Naismith College Player of the Year (2003, 2004)
- Multiple All-American selections
- Career averages of 15.9 points, 4.5 rebounds, and 3.9 assists
Taurasi graduated with a degree in sociology, but it was her basketball prowess that set the stage for her professional career.
Professional Career
WNBA Career
Diana Taurasi was selected first overall by the Phoenix Mercury in the 2004 WNBA Draft. Since then, she has become the face of the franchise and the league itself. Her career highlights include:
- Three-time WNBA Champion (2007, 2009, 2014)
- Two-time WNBA MVP (2009, 2010)
- All-time leading scorer in WNBA history with over 9,000 points
Her playing style combines a unique blend of scoring ability, playmaking, and leadership, making her an invaluable asset to her team.
International Success
In addition to her WNBA career, Taurasi has also excelled on the international stage. She has represented the United States in several Olympic Games, contributing to:
- Five Olympic Gold Medals (2004, 2008, 2012, 2016, 2021)
- Multiple FIBA World Cup titles
Taurasi's international success has further solidified her status as a global basketball icon.
Factors Influencing Diana Taurasi’s Net Worth
Salary and Endorsements
Diana Taurasi’s net worth is estimated to be around $3 million, a figure that reflects her earnings from various sources:
-
WNBA Salary: As one of the highest-paid players in the league, Taurasi's annual salary is significant. The WNBA has seen a recent increase in salaries, with top players earning upwards of $200,000 per season.
-
Endorsements: Taurasi's marketability is bolstered by her success on the court. She has collaborated with brands such as Nike, which has enhanced her income through endorsement deals. These partnerships not only add to her financial portfolio but also elevate her status as a role model for aspiring athletes.
